'That's just funny right there. I don't care where you're from,' a friend of mine said recently after seeing a YouTube clip of comedian Juston McKinney. He was right - McKinney's comedy is universal.  

Whether he's talking about life with his wife, children and dogs or growing up on the border of Maine and New Hampshire, McKinney, a veteran of 'The Tonight Show' (both Jay Leno and Conan O'Brien) and two Comedy Central specials, is as relatable to an auditorium of college students as he would be to a convention of seasoned firefighters. Perhaps an Amazon.com review of McKinney's recent DVD 'A Middle Class Hole' sums it up best: 'He's clean and he's hilarious.'
